U.S. Marines with the Marine Corps Silent Drill Platoon perform during the New York City St. Patrick's Day Parade in New York, Mar. 17, 2022. The NYC St. Patrick’s Day Parade is held annually along Fifth Avenue to celebrate Irish heritage, commemorate those who died during the Sept. 11, 2001 terrorist attacks, and celebrate first responders and essential workers.
